Ebuka Strikes Late to Push Al Masry Toward CAF Confederation Cup Semis

Nigerian forward John Ebuka played a crucial role in Al Masryโ€™s 2-0 victory over Simba SC of Tanzania in the first leg of the CAF Confederation Cup quarterfinal, held in Alexandria. Coming off the bench, Ebuka netted his sideโ€™s second goal in the 89th minute, giving the Egyptian outfit a commanding advantage heading into the return leg.

The victory sets Al Masry on a promising path toward the semi-finals, with the decisive second leg scheduled to take place in Tanzania. Ebukaโ€™s impact off the bench has been widely praised, adding to his growing reputation in African club football.

Did You Know?

  1. John Ebuka began his professional career with Nigerian club Enugu Rangers before moving abroad.
  2. Al Masry, based in Port Said, Egypt, has never won a CAF continental title despite regular appearances in the Confederation Cup.
  3. Simba SC is one of Tanzaniaโ€™s most successful clubs and reached the CAF Confederation Cup quarterfinals in 2022.
  4. The CAF Confederation Cup is the second-tier continental competition in Africa, akin to the UEFA Europa League.
  5. Al Masry reached the CAF Confederation Cup semi-finals for the first time in 2018 but was eliminated by Congolese side AS Vita Club.
